I like Autometer cobalts personally. But I just like the color blue so take it for what its worth. You might look up Westach too. They have some combo guages that are pretty nice.
As for chips, Tony Wildman or DP Tuners are the only two who make chips for the 7.3 as far as I'm concerned.
MY buddy has DP's F5 chip and its pretty sweet. They have a new F6 which is even better. 16 positions and you get to choose which tunes you want. plus you don't have to send the chip to Jody to retune(like the F5) you can do it yourself.
Plus both DP and Wildman do custom tuning. So you can do things like run single shot injectors, block codes for high altitude towing, use your EBPV as an exhaust brake etc. Then they also offer live tuning. MY personaly experience is with DP and as such I would reccomend them however Tony Wildman is a pretty popular option on the forums I see so you can't go wrong with either. He can also reburn TS chips too. Check them out.

The F6 runs $400 + the price of the tunes themselves
the TDP chip is $300+tunes
Nice thing about that is you can get a basic tune at first then as your finances allow you can add some more.
